Package org.uberfire.ext.editor.commons.client.menu
-
Interface Summary Interface Description BasicFileMenuBuilder BasicFileMenuBuilder.PathProvider A provider of Paths, when thePathneeds to be ascertained at runtime at the point of execution.HasLockSyncMenuStateHelper Marker interface for Menu Builders that have lock-sync helpers.HasLockSyncMenuStateHelper.LockSyncMenuStateHelper Helper to ascertain the enabled state ofMenuItems synchronized with lock state. -
Class Summary Class Description BasicFileMenuBuilderImpl DownloadMenuItemBuilder HasLockSyncMenuStateHelper.BasicLockSyncMenuStateHelper Basic implementation that enablesMenuItems if the file is either not locked; or locked by the current User.RestoreVersionCommandProvider -
Enum Summary Enum Description HasLockSyncMenuStateHelper.LockSyncMenuStateHelper.Operation Possible operations; enable/disable MenuItem or veto any change all together.MenuItems